Ive had the Triton 18TX bass version with a 115hp Mercury for almost a year now and I'm very happy with it. It's the same hull as the Ranger 188 and the only real differences between them are cosmetic.
I also chose the bass version because of the extra storage. I fish for bass and crappie and keep tackle for both in the boat. If I only fished for crappie I'd probably have leaned toward the "C" version for the front livewell.
I looked at the RT 188 C this past summer. Great looking boat. Liked the way it is made. The only reason I did not buy it was the front deck was higher than I wanted. I am not as good on my feet as I once was. I went with Xpress boat for that reason and that Xpress offered a .125 hull vs .100 and a 20 ft. model. I like some things about the Ranger over other makes. I think Rangers and Xpress make the most well made aluminum boats. Price about the same.
